Mold development after water damage poses significant health and structural risks to properties and companies. When water infiltrates constructing supplies, it creates a perfect environment for mold spores to thrive. Mold can begin to develop within 24 to 48 hours after the preliminary water exposure if the circumstances are suitable.


Identifying the source of moisture is essential for efficient remediation. Common sources embody leaks from roofs, plumbing failures, and flooding. Once the water supply is addressed, the affected areas should be dried totally and promptly. Failure to take action will result in further complications and exacerbate mold growth.

Humidity ranges must be monitored diligently. A relative humidity above 60% can encourage mold proliferation. Using dehumidifiers and guaranteeing good air flow may help preserve applicable indoor humidity ranges. It's necessary to often verify areas susceptible to water damage, like basements and bogs, as they're typically extra vulnerable to excess moisture.


In addition to structural damage, mold can have serious health implications. Individuals with respiratory situations, allergy symptoms, or weakened immune techniques may experience intense reactions. Symptoms like coughing, sneezing, and pores and skin irritation could come up. Prolonged publicity can lead to more severe well being issues, including persistent respiratory diseases.


Preventive measures are essential in sustaining a mold-free surroundings after water damage. Regular home maintenance and inspection can establish potential vulnerabilities. Sealing leaks, guaranteeing proper drainage, and installing vapor limitations in basements are proactive methods to mitigate risks.

When cleansing up after water damage, the affected materials should be assessed. Porous materials similar to drywall and carpeting might need to be discarded if contaminated. Non-porous surfaces could be handled with applicable cleansing solutions, but thorough drying stays a priority.


Professional intervention could also be essential for extensive mold development. Certified mold remediation specialists have the instruments and experience to safely remove mold and restore affected areas. They will make use of methods that ensure the air high quality is monitored and improved throughout the remediation process.


In some instances, owners could try to tackle mold removing on their very own. While this can be possible for small areas of mold, it's critical to follow safety protocols. Personal protecting equipment, together with gloves, masks, and goggles, ought to always be worn. Additionally, the world ought to be isolated to forestall mold spores from spreading to unaffected components of the home.


The financial implications of mold growth cannot be underestimated. Repairing water damage and remediating mold can turn out to be costly, often requiring professional services. Homeowners may find that if these issues aren't addressed promptly, the prices will escalate, resulting in extra intensive damage and repairs.

Keeping a close watch on areas at risk for water damage is an ongoing accountability. Seasonal modifications can exacerbate the potential for leaks and moisture accumulation. Regularly checking gutters, downspouts, and drainage methods can prevent water from accumulating near the muse of the house, diminishing risks of water intrusion.


Understanding that mold spores are ubiquitous is important. They exist in both indoor and out of doors environments. However, when moisture is present, they become extra prone to colonize and proliferate indoors. This is why timely motion is crucial after any incident of water damage.

After figuring out and addressing water damage, continued vigilance against mold progress is required. Inspection and upkeep practices should embrace various elements like cleaning gutters, inspecting roofs for lacking shingles, and checking plumbing for leaks.

Conducting routine air quality testing may additionally be helpful. This helps uncover hidden mold spores that will not be immediately seen however may nonetheless affect indoor air high quality


In conclusion, coping with mold growth after water damage is a multi-faceted challenge that requires immediate action, preventive strategies, and, at occasions, professional intervention. Understanding how moisture promotes mold is vital to mitigating risks and protecting health and property. With an emphasis on maintenance, vigilance, and correct remediation techniques, the detrimental results of mold could be minimized, resulting in a safer and healthier dwelling area.



  • Mold can begin to develop within 24 to 48 hours after water exposure, making swift action crucial in mitigating growth.

  • Moisture-rich environments, such as damp basements or flooded areas, considerably enhance the chance of assorted mold species thriving.

  • Certain kinds of mold, like Stachybotrys chartarum (black mold), can lead to critical health issues, together with respiratory problems and allergies.

  • Regular inspections and upkeep of plumbing techniques can significantly cut back the probability of water damage and subsequent mold problems.

  • Using dehumidifiers and ensuring correct air flow might help control humidity levels and hinder mold proliferation.

  • Treating affected supplies with anti-fungal options might help delay or prevent mold development when immediate drying just isn't potential.

  • Building materials, like drywall and carpeting, often require full removing if they have been saturated for an extended period, as they will harbor mold spores.

  • Identifying hidden water sources, such as inside partitions or beneath flooring, is essential in stopping mold regrowth after preliminary remediation.

  • Professional mold remediation services can provide thorough assessments and coverings which are typically more effective than DIY strategies.
